单词 ownest
释义

ownestn.

Brit. /ˈʌʊnᵻst/, U.S. /ˈoʊnəst/
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: English ownest , own adj.
Etymology: < ownest, superlative (see -est suffix) of own adj. (compare own adj. 1b).
colloquial.
After a possessive: (as a term of endearment) one's darling, one's sweetheart. Cf. own adj. 1b.

ownest1839
1839 N. Hawthorne Let. 17 July (1984) 328 Your own, own, ownest.
1864 C. Dickens Our Mutual Friend (1865) I. ii. iv. 196 Could you believe, my Ownest, that I came in here with the name of an aspirant to our Georgiana on my lips?
1900 H. Lawson Mitchell on Matrimony in On Track A man can't go on talking lovey-dovey talk for ever, and..telling her he loves his little ownest every minute in the day, while the bills are running up, and [etc.].
1907 G. B. Shaw Major Barbara i. in John Bull's Other Island 253 Lomax: How is my ownest today?
1930 L. W. Lower Here's Luck ix My ownest, Why have you not written to me? Is anything wrong?
2000 The Magnificent Dream in soc.culture.romanian (Usenet newsgroup) 2 Aug. Yes, Mutty, yes darling, my ownest, I'll be right there.
